Practical First Aid Skills for Everyday Situations

Having basic first aid abilities can be truly invaluable in everyday situations. A simple cut or a sprain doesn't always necessitate a trip to the doctor. With a bit of know-how, you can administer first aid and help alleviate discomfort until professional support arrives.

Here are several practical first aid techniques to carry in mind:

* First and foremost assess the circumstances before taking any action.

* Control bleeding by applying direct pressure to the wound. Use a clean cloth or bandage.

* For minor burns, run the area with cool water for several minutes.

* Stabilize any suspected break by using a splint or sling.

Remember, first aid is not a substitute for professional medical attention. Always contact a doctor or emergency services if the injury appears severe.
